Role Overview

We are seeking a proactive and detail oriented HR Generalist to join our HR team. This role will support the full employee lifecycle, including recruitment, employee relations, payroll support, and HR administration, while ensuring compliance with employment legislation and company policies.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the management of employee relations matters, including disciplinary and grievance processes
  • Coordinate recruitment processes, including advertising roles, reviewing CVs, scheduling and participating in interviews
  • Assist in the management of absence and long term absence cases
  • Act as a super user of the HR system (HR Locker), ensuring accurate data management
  • Produce HR reports on headcount, absence, turnover, and other key metrics
  • Maintain accurate and up to date employee records and HR systems
  • Prepare employment contracts, letters, starter packs, and maintain employee files
  • Support payroll processes, including collation and preparation of weekly payroll data
  • Deliver onboarding and induction training where required
  • Contribute to HR projects as required
  • Contribute to HR processes and administrative systems
  • Work collaboratively with the HR team to provide effective HR support across the business
Key Requirements
  • 2+ years' experience in a HR Generalist or similar HR role
  • Strong knowledge of Irish employment legislation
  • Excellent organisational and administrative skills with strong attention to detail
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and priorities effectively
  • Experience using HR systems (HR Locker or similar preferred)
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office
